Output 63a80f8352e4362549ea39d0c74abdbbce7cd98506f20bd2ffd000b50e2d6c8b:1
- value
- 17348711849
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ba34b6ff76d9b0d7c921d07f0155b125b432d887 OP_EQUAL
- address
- 3Jfakv2ywxvijh6kdRAQairRFi58AjvF6m
- transaction
- 63a80f8352e4362549ea39d0c74abdbbce7cd98506f20bd2ffd000b50e2d6c8b
- confirmations
- 153710
- spent
- true